The exact data and place of the marriage of Elizabeth MOSELEY to John HAWKINS is unknown, but Old Sittenbourne Parish in Old Rappahannock County, Virginia Colony, between 1689 and 1695 (i.e., c. 1692) is commonly favored.
Elizabeth MOSELEY Hawkins is believed to have died/been buried in St. Anne's Parish, Essex County, Virginia Colony, in c. 1719.
